VFF leaders met and gave gifts to the teams on the occasion of National Day September 2

VHO - The Vietnam Football Federation (VFF) said that VFF General Secretary Nguyen Van Phu and representatives of VFF leaders recently met and presented gifts to the Vietnam U18, U14 and U16 women's teams on the occasion of celebrating the 80th anniversary of the August Revolution and National Day September 2.

Specifically, the Vietnam Futsal team is training in Ho Chi Minh City to prepare for the 2026 Asian Futsal Qualifiers, the Vietnam U16 women's team is competing in the 2025 Southeast Asian U16 Women's Championship in Indonesia and will continue to train in Germany under the Bundesliga Dream project.

Meanwhile, the national team and U23 national team also officially gathered from August 29.

Speaking at the meeting, General Secretary Nguyen Van Phu praised the players' serious training spirit and efforts during the time when the whole country is looking forward to important events.

General Secretary Nguyen Van Phu said that in addition to the teams training at the Center, Vietnamese football currently has many other teams actively preparing for international missions.

For the national team, the immediate goal is the final qualifying matches for the 2027 Asian Cup taking place next October.

The national U23 team will enter the 2026 U23 Asian Qualifiers - Group C, held in Viet Tri ( Phu Tho ) from September 3 to 9.

"We are all joining the common movement of the whole country, determined to excellently complete the assigned tasks," General Secretary Nguyen Van Phu emphasized.

On this occasion, on behalf of the VFF leadership, Mr. Nguyen Van Phu presented National Day gifts on September 2 to the team members, and wished the teams effective training, successful competition, and meeting the expectations of the large number of fans.
